When I see “article_title,” I am reminded of the importance of quality in writing. An article title is a writer’s first opportunity to communicate the purpose of their work, engage the reader and create interest. It is the headline that sells the story.

A good article title implies that the content will provide something of value to the reader, such as new or relevant information, an interesting perspective or an answer to a question. The title should be catchy, but not clickbait, accurately reflecting the content of the article.

For writers, crafting a great article title involves creativity, clarity, and brevity. A title should be no longer than 15 words, avoiding jargon or technical words that may confuse an average reader. A clear and concise title is essential for attracting readers.

A well-crafted article title piques the curiosity of the reader and attracts their attention. Titles that ask a question, suggest a solution, or play on words or emotions can be particularly engaging. Such titles trigger the reader’s interest, causing them to click through to the article to learn more.
